Domanda

L'uso di (local) nella stringa di connessione non funziona sul mio cluster. Suppongo che stia cercando l'istanza predefinita sul nodo attualmente attivo anziché il nome SQL virtuale. Qualcuno sa come farlo funzionare?

modifica nota: Mi piacerebbe usare (local) e non localhost - non voglio cambiare alcun codice generato dall'applicazione.

È stato utile?

Soluzione

I nomi (local) o (.) utilizzeranno sempre l'interfaccia di memoria condivisa, piuttosto che TCP o Named Pipes, e nessuno dei due può essere utilizzato contro un'istanza cluster che richiede TCP o Named Pipes su TCP. Non è possibile utilizzare l'interfaccia di memoria condivisa su un'istanza non locale, che nel caso di un cluster, l'istanza può essere locale o meno.

Altri suggerimenti

È necessario utilizzare il nome del servizio SQL virtuale in cluster, purtroppo localhost e (local) non funzionano su un cluster

hai provato " localhost " senza (e)

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top